A well-established and growing groundworks and civil engineering contractor is seeking an experienced Quantity Surveyor to join their commercial team. Operating across residential and commercial developments, this contractor delivers a wide range of infrastructure and groundworks packages including foundations, drainage, reinforced concrete works, road construction, kerbing, and external works. With a strong pipeline of secured projects, they are looking to strengthen their commercial capability.
The Role
As Quantity Surveyor, you will take full commercial responsibility for multiple live groundworks projects, working closely with Directors, Contracts Managers and site teams to ensure strong cost control and margin protection.
Key Responsibilities
- Managing groundworks packages from pre-construction through to final account
- Preparing and submitting valuations and applications for payment
- Cost value reconciliation (CVR) reporting
- Cash flow forecasting
- Procurement of subcontractors and materials
- Managing variations and change control
- Negotiating and agreeing final accounts
- Attending pre-start and progress meetings
- Commercial risk identification and management
